AceShowbiz - Allen Leech's nuptials to Jessica Blair Herman would be ruined if not for Lea Michele and Darren Criss. Opening up about his special day, the "Downton Abbey" star spilled that when heavy rain caused the string quartet he booked for the January 5 wedding fail to show up, the former "Glee" stars stepped up to entertain the guests.

The 37-year-old actor and his actress wife decided to tie the knot at Alisal Ranch and Resort in California's Santa Ynez Valley to get clear sky and good weather for their big day. However, expectation proved to be different from reality. "When you get married in California, you expect sunshine," he told Hello! Magazine, "but a little bit of Ireland blew over on the day and we had some heavy rain."

Though the ceremony was hampered by the unexpected condition, Allen and Jessica weren't left disappointed. "Everyone rallied round, the weather only made the day more epic," he recalled. "Darren and Lea are such great people and great friends, and they said, 'Absolutely no problem' when we told them the situation."

The actor playing Paul Prenter in "Bohemian Rhapsody" continued on, "We grabbed a guitar and they ended up singing the music for our ceremony. Everyone said they had never been to a wedding where everyone was singing before the bride had even arrived."

For the wedding, Jessica wore a Monique Lhuillier gown pairing it with Yves Saint Laurent heels, while Allen donned a deep navy Armani suit with burgundy bowtie. Remembering the time he caught a glimpse of his bride on the big day, he gushed, "The moment of seeing Jessica, oh my God, it was magical. It will stay with me forever."

Allen and Jessica announced their engagement back on Valentine's Day 2018. The two kept their nuptials private by inviting only close family and friends to attend. In addition to Lea and Darren, their wedding had Allen's "Abbey" co-stars Michelle Dockery and Dan Stevens as well as his "Rhapsody" co-star Rami Malek as guests.
